King Henry VIII went on to rule more than England for nearly four decades and greatly expanded royal authority more than that time.
A peace treaty with France was signed on June 7, 1546, and Henry agreed to sell back all his French territory inside eight years’ time. Meanwhile, a nasty dispute with the Norfolk family members over bogus charges of treason impelled the king to throw both Surrey and Norfolk into the Tower of London. Norfolk narrowly escaped a related fate when the king abruptly fell ill that same week. Henry’s habitual overeating, heavy drinking, chronic overall health difficulties, and the strain of political maneuvers at court combined to bring him low. Confined to bed, the monarch lapsed into and out of consciousness before dying in the predawn hours of the 28th. Two months later, Henry’s archrival, Francis I, also passed away.
On the quite subsequent day, the 14th of May well 1610, Henri IV was assassinated at the age of 56. He was stabbed by a Catholic fanatic named François Ravaillac as his coach was stuck in traffic congestion connected to the coronation of Marie. Henri’s mother-in-law, Catherine de Medici had already begun constructing the new Palais de Tuileries in the course of her lifetime, and Henri would continue to expand on this. He began renovating the Palais du Louvre as properly as the Tuileries, with the intention of connecting the two. The Republic of Haiti was divided into two states, and Christophe was elected president of the Northern State in February of 1807. Alexandre Petion was elected president of the Southern Republic of Haiti in March. President Christophe set out to improve all aspects of life in the Northern Province. 1 of his important issues and preoccupations was the defense of his nation from internal and external aggression. He had a large fortress built on a mountain peak overlooking the Le Cap harbor, 3,000 feet above the sea. The citadel was named “Citadel la Ferriere,” which indicates the blacksmith’s pouch.

In 1447, Humphrey fell out of favour with Henry VI and was arrested for high treason. He died in prison, most likely due to a stroke, though it was popularly believed that he was murdered (as is depicted in William Shakespeare’s plays about Henry VI). Margaret of Anjou took over Bella Court, renaming it the Palace of Placentia, often written as the ‘Palace of Pleasaunce’.

The Bourbon Philip V remained king of Spain, but renounced any claim to the French throne, and France avoided having to cede territory gained earlier in Louis’s reign. The war left France on the verge of bankruptcy, on the other hand, and the aged king was deeply unpopular. In the meantime, the death of his son and grandson during the final years of the war had left a young terrific-grandson as heir, raising the prospect of an additional troubled regency. Louis XIV’s try to make sure the survival of the dynasty by producing his illegitimate sons eligible for the throne further alienated important court figures.
